技术文摘
MySQL与Oracle数据库启停批处理文件
MySQL与Oracle数据库启停批处理文件
在数据库管理与运维工作中,熟练掌握数据库的启停操作至关重要。而使用批处理文件来自动化执行这些操作,能够显著提高工作效率。接下来,我们就深入了解一下MySQL与Oracle数据库启停批处理文件的相关内容。
对于MySQL数据库,创建启停批处理文件并不复杂。启动批处理文件的核心在于调用MySQL安装目录下的可执行文件。我们可以在文本编辑器中输入如下命令:“net start mysql” ,这里的“mysql”是MySQL服务的名称,保存文件并将后缀名改为.bat。当需要启动MySQL时,只需双击这个批处理文件,就能快速开启服务。而停止批处理文件则可以通过输入“net stop mysql”来实现类似的操作。这种方式极大地简化了手动在服务管理中查找并启停MySQL服务的流程。
Oracle数据库的启停批处理文件设置则稍有不同。由于Oracle的服务组件较多,在启动时需要按顺序启动相关服务。在批处理文件中,我们可能会看到类似这样的命令组合:先启动OracleServiceSID(这里的SID是数据库实例名),命令为“net start OracleServiceSID” ,接着启动监听服务“net start OracleOraDb11g_home1TNSListener” 。通过将这些命令整合在一个批处理文件中,就可以一键完成Oracle数据库启动所需的多个步骤。停止批处理文件则要按照相反顺序停止相应服务,比如“net stop OracleOraDb11g_home1TNSListener” ,再“net stop OracleServiceSID” 。
使用批处理文件来启停MySQL与Oracle数据库,不仅能节省时间,还能减少人为操作失误的可能性。对于运维人员来说,将这些批处理文件妥善保存,在遇到数据库需要重启等情况时,就能迅速响应处理。对于一些需要频繁启停数据库进行测试的场景,批处理文件更是提供了极大的便利。掌握MySQL与Oracle数据库启停批处理文件的创建与使用,无疑是数据库管理中的一项实用技能。
- 深入解析 JavaScript 的原型与原型链
- Java:文件批量导入导出的实践(兼容 xls 与 xlsx)
- 不同场景及框架中,怎样消除可恶的 SQL 注入?
- RabbitMQ 与 Kafka 之比较
- Java/Scala 泛型的快速入门指南
- 以下 10 种编程语言及框架塑造编码未来
- 常见 Python Web 开发框架汇总一览
- Python 中 asyncio 的使用方法
- 微软高管:基础岗位不要求大学学历的原因
- MIT 经典课程“分布式系统”视频版已上线 网友:终有非偷拍版
- 2020 年必知的 React 库
- 构建运行良好的 Vue 组件之法
- 15 款实用的 VS Code 插件
- CSS 达成自适应分隔线的多种方式
- 仍在用 SimpleDateFormat?你的项目还好吗?